The display mpls rsvp-te graceful-restart peer command displays the RSVP-TE GR status of an RSVP neighbor.

The actual command output varies according to the device. The command output here is only an example.
<HUAWEI> display mpls rsvp-te graceful-restart peer Remote Node id Neighbor Neighbor Addr: 10.2.2.2 SrcInstance: 0x824D81C9 NbrSrcInstance: 0x0 Neighbor Capability: No Gr capabilities GR Status: Normal Restart Time: 0 Millisecond Recovery Time: 0 Millisecond Stored GR message number: 0 Neighbor on Interface GigabitEthernet0/1/0 Neighbor Addr: 10.1.1.2 SrcInstance: 0x824D81C9 NbrSrcInstance: 0x0 Neighbor Capability: No Gr capabilities GR Status: Normal Restart Time: 0 Millisecond Recovery Time: 0 Millisecond Stored GR message number: 0
Item | Description |
---|---|
Neighbor Addr | IP address of an RSVP neighbor. |
Neighbor Capability | Neighbor's GR capability:
|
GR Status | Neighbor's GR status:
|
Restart Time | Neighbor's restart time, in milliseconds. |
Recovery Time | Neighbor's recovery time, in milliseconds. |
Stored GR message number | Number of GR messages stored on the node supporting GR. |
SrcInstance | Source instance. |
NbrSrcInstance | Source instance of an RSVP neighbor. |
